		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Regression to the mean.</p>
<p>I think the offense will improve; none of the hitters really performed over their heads last year.  And I think there will be a more professional/patient approach last year for some of the (relatively) younger guys: Monroe, Inge, Granderson.</p>
<p>But you do have to think that Verlander, Rogers, and Robertson are all likely to underperform this year compared to last year&#8211;partically due to pure performance and partially due to dumb luck.</p>
<p>That&#8217;s the big question: Can improvements on offense offset any regression in pitching?</p>
